Unlock Tax Savings with Home-Based Solar Energy Systems
Investing in a home-based solar energy system is not only environmentally friendly but can also lead to significant tax benefits. Federal and state governments offer a variety of programs to encourage homeowners to switch to clean, renewable energy sources. These programs often grant substantial tax deductions that can lower your overall tax liability. For example, the federal Investment Tax Credit (ITC) allows you to claim a percentage of the cost of your solar system as a credit on your federal income taxes. In addition, many states offer their own solar tax credits or rebates, further enhancing the financial appeal of going solar. By exploring these available tax savings, you can effectively reduce the cost of installing a solar system and make your home more eco-friendly.
